Transaction 5db21dc2bdca765fd08bef30ff093ded01bf3345f7f6d0216370c5cc95cf6f03
1 Input
1 Output
-
5db21dc2bdca765fd08bef30ff093ded01bf3345f7f6d0216370c5cc95cf6f03:0
- value
- 12598393
- script pubkey
- OP_0 OP_PUSHBYTES_20 eb21f01223bf0bd1e75f2f90d9b01f238806583a
- address
- bc1qavslqy3rhu9are6l97gdnvqlywyqvkp67dfan7